WebCyst aspirations are done when a cyst is causing significant tenderness or when the … WebCyst aspiration can be done by ultrasound (Fig. 6-11) or, less commonly, by x-ray guidance using a fenestrated compression plate and mammography. If cyst aspiration is done under ultrasound, the radiologist should be able to watch the cyst disappear in real time. Aspirated fluid is sent for cytologic evaluation only if an intracystic mass is ...

WebFluid aspiration is a medical procedure where doctors use a needle to drain the fluid from a ganglion cyst. This type of cyst often forms in the joints of your wrist or hand. Ganglion cysts are usually benign and not harmful. They can put pressure on the nerves, cause pain and limit movement in the affected joint. WebMar 31, 2024 · Other treatments include aspiration and sclerotherapy, though these are rarely used. During aspiration, a special needle is inserted into the spermatocele and fluid is removed (aspirated). If the spermatocele recurs, your doctor might recommend aspirating the fluid again and then injecting an irritating chemical into the sac (sclerotherapy).
